What is a steel coil?

Steel coils are rolled steel sheets that are used in various industrial applications. These coils are made of different types of steel, such as hot-rolled steel, cold-rolled steel, and galvanized steel, and are available in different thicknesses and widths.

How to determine the weight of a steel coil?

The weight of a steel coil can be determined by calculating the volume of the steel and then multiplying it by the density of the steel. The volume of the steel can be calculated by measuring the length, width, and thickness of the steel sheet and then using the formula for the volume of a rectangular prism.

How to handle and transport steel coils?

Handling and transporting steel coils can be challenging due to their weight and size. However, with the right equipment and techniques, it can be done safely and efficiently.

Handling steel coils:

When handling steel coils, it is important to use the right equipment to avoid injury or damage to the steel. Forklifts and cranes are commonly used to move steel coils, but they should be operated by trained professionals to ensure safety.

It is also important to properly secure the steel coils to prevent them from rolling or shifting during transport. This can be done using straps, chains, or other securing devices.

Transporting steel coils:

When transporting steel coils, it is important to use the right type of vehicle to support the weight and size of the coils. Flatbed trucks and trailers are commonly used for transporting steel coils, as they provide a stable surface for the coils to rest on.

It is also important to properly load and secure the steel coils on the vehicle to prevent them from shifting or rolling during transport. This can be done using straps, chains, or other securing devices.

In addition to using the right equipment and techniques, it is also important to consider the weight and size of the steel coils when planning the transport route. Heavier and larger coils may require special permits or routes to ensure safe transport.
